- 博客(1)
- 资源 (3)
- 收藏
- 关注
app内嵌H5 webview 本地缓存问题的解决
前文
APP内嵌H5已经很普遍了,但是每个app提供的webview表现都不太一样,在开发中遇到了一个非常棘手的缓存问题。APP启动时加载了我们商城项目的H5代码,然后把index.html文件缓存到了本地。
记录一下
问题表现
H5项目打包上线后,由于静态资源js和css文件名后面都带了哈希值,这是webpack打包带上的,也是为了=防止缓存。但是在app启动后由于缓存了html请求的还是上个版本包的静态资源,导致index.a878n.js找不到404,页面吧白屏了。—–我们H5项目打包上线后,服务器上上个版本的代码就清掉了。
解决办法
我们一开始给html加上了一段随机数,就是app加载
2021-03-12
酒店资源管理系统脚本
自己用的脚本,可以自己修改,比较简单
--创建表
USE Hotel
GO
--创建结账状态表ResideState
IF EXISTS (SELECT * FROM sysobjects WHERE name = 'ResideState')
DROP TABLE ResideState
GO
CREATE TABLE ResideState(
ResideId int IDENTITY(1,1) NOT NULL, --结账状态ID
ResideName varchar(50) NULL --结账状态名称
)
ALTER TABLE ResideState
ADD CONSTRAINT PK_ResideState PRIMARY KEY (ResideId)
GO
2014-05-05
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人